-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
计算机科学与技术专业《操作系统》科目期末试卷及答案
考试时间:______分钟总分:______分姓名:______
一、选择题(每小题2分,共20分。请将正确选项的字母填在题后的括号内)
1.操作系统是计算机系统中的系统软件,它的主要功能不包括()。
A.处理机管理
B.存储管理
C.设备管理
D.应用软件的开发与管理
2.在操作系统中,进程与程序的关系是()。
A.进程是程序的一次执行过程,程序是静态的代码
B.程序是进程,进程也是程序
C.进程是动态的,程序是静态的
D.进程是程序的一部分
3.下列关于进程状态的叙述中,正确的是()。
A.进程总是处于运行或就绪状态
B.进程可能同时处于阻塞和运行状态
C.进程从运行状态到就绪状态通常是由于时间片用完
D.进程从阻塞状态到运行状态必须由操作系统调度
4.临界资源是指()。
A.只能被一个进程使用的资源
B.只能被两个进程交替使用的资源
C.一次仅允许一个进程访问其临界区的资源
D.容易发生死锁的资源
5.在进程同步中,信号量机制是一种常用的方法,其初值通常设置为()。
A.0
B.1
C.进程数
D.无法确定
6.下列关于线程的叙述中,错误的是()。
A.线程是进程的一部分,是CPU调度的基本单位
B.线程比进程更轻量级
C.线程之间共享进程的地址空间
D.线程切换比进程切换成本低
7.在内存管理中,连续分配管理方式的主要缺点是()。
A.内存碎片问题
B.无法实现内存保护
C.分配速度慢
D.内存利用率低
8.分段管理方式中,地址空间是()。
A.连续的
B.不连续的
C.固定长度的
D.由操作系统动态分配的
9.虚拟内存是为了解决()问题而引入的技术。
A.内存碎片
B.外存管理
C.设备管理
D.程序员思维限制
10.下列磁盘调度算法中,寻道时间最短的是()。
A.FCFS
B.SSTF
C.SCAN
D.C-SCAN
二、填空题(每空1分,共15分。请将正确答案填在横线上)
1.操作系统提供了两种资源管理方式:______方式和______方式。
2.程序的执行过程称为______,它是操作系统中独立运行的基本单位。
3.为了实现进程间的互斥,常用的硬件设施是______。
4.管程是一种______的同步机制,它将数据结构和操作该数据结构的程序封装在一起。
5.页式存储管理中,内存地址和逻辑地址之间的映射关系存放在______中。
6.页面置换算法的基本思想是:当发生缺页时,选择一个页面将其移出内存,如果该页面是修改过的,则需要先将其写回磁盘,这个过程称为______。
7.文件系统通常采用多级目录结构,其优点是______。
8.磁盘的调度算法有______、______和______等。
三、简答题(每小题5分,共20分)
1.简述进程与线程的主要区别。
2.简述操作系统提供哪些基本服务功能。
3.什么是内存碎片?有哪些类型?
4.简述文件系统实现文件共享的常用方法。
四、计算题(每小题10分,共30分)
1.假设系统中有4个进程P0,P1,P2,P3,它们需要按顺序申请资源R,每个进程各需3个单位。资源R当前有7个单位可用。请使用银行家算法判断当进程P0申请新的资源数量为3时,系统是否能够安全分配?
2.有5个页面要依次放入一个容量为3页的内存中,采用LRU页面置换算法,请计算并填写下列页面访问序列产生的缺页次数:1,2,3,4,2,1,5,6,2,1,2,3,7,6。
3.磁盘上有100个柱面,当前磁头位于50号柱面,正向移动。有一个磁盘请求序列(55,58,60,90,40,85),请分别计算采用FCFS和SSTF磁盘调度算法时的总寻道距离。
五、综合应用题(每小题15分,共30分)
1.假设某系统采用基于时钟中断的进程调度算法(类似于轮转法,但时间片为Q),当前时间T=0,就绪队列中有进程P1,P2,P3,它们的剩余执行时间分别为T1=8,T2=4,T3=9,时间片Q=2。请模拟进程的执行过程,计算每个进程的完成时间和平均周转时间。
2.设文件F包含1000个
原创力文档


文档评论(0)